Output c78488e8a9adfddc1d62354dea32709ec7b7caa8bdea2ff6d9785feba63c3bc1:31

value
342696
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d1bf1f7f5bd8b45e916dafdbe21415837d44a52 OP_EQUAL
address
3D6XsBsyjkFE6JAdC1g7q7GDEp3H1xeXfN
transaction
c78488e8a9adfddc1d62354dea32709ec7b7caa8bdea2ff6d9785feba63c3bc1
confirmations
234099
spent
true